Legislative Trends and Proposed Bills
As we eagerly stride into 2025, the realm of food ingredient regulations is being shaped in exciting ways by legislative trends focused on elevating public health and safety! A remarkable wave of over 130 bills has appeared across various jurisdictions, showcasing a growing urgency among lawmakers to rethink existing food ingredient regulations. This surge in proposed legislation signifies a robust effort to tighten oversight of food additives that have raised concerns about their health implications!
Among these key proposed bills, several hone in on specific categories of food additives, such as artificial colors and preservatives. These measures advocate for clearer labeling requirements, making sure that food manufacturers provide well-rounded information about substances in their products! This transparency is not only designed to empower consumers but also to inspire industry players to take a closer look at their ingredient choices! Plus, there’s a noticeable trend in re-evaluating certain long-used additives, fueled by newfound scientific evidence linking these substances to various health concerns!

The Role of Industry Coalitions and Advocacy
The establishment of industry coalitions, like the Americans for Ingredient Transparency (AFIT), is essential in tackling the complexities arising from differing state food ingredient regulations! As the regulatory landscape shifts, stakeholders in the food sector navigate a myriad of requirements while ensuring compliance and transparency. Coalitions like AFIT act as a powerhouse, allowing businesses to band together to address shared concerns and best practices in ingredient transparency!
These coalitions are busy advocating for a more synchronized approach to ingredient labeling and disclosure across state lines! By promoting consistency in compliance, they help to alleviate any confusion born from varying regulations while simultaneously boosting consumer trust through clearer information about food ingredients. Additionally, coalitions often engage in direct conversations with lawmakers, positioning themselves to influence positive changes in regulatory frameworks!
